新聞中心
虛擬主機數(shù)據(jù)庫滿了的問題是很多網(wǎng)站管理員都可能遇到的一個常見問題,當數(shù)據(jù)庫資源使用達到上限時,這會導致網(wǎng)站性能下降,甚至服務中斷,采取有效措施管理和優(yōu)化數(shù)據(jù)庫至關(guān)重要,以下是一些解決方案和詳細的技術(shù)介紹:

讓客戶滿意是我們工作的目標,不斷超越客戶的期望值來自于我們對這個行業(yè)的熱愛。我們立志把好的技術(shù)通過有效、簡單的方式提供給客戶,將通過不懈努力成為客戶在信息化領(lǐng)域值得信任、有價值的長期合作伙伴,公司提供的服務項目有:域名申請、虛擬主機、營銷軟件、網(wǎng)站建設、蠡縣網(wǎng)站維護、網(wǎng)站推廣。
一、清理無用數(shù)據(jù)
定期檢查數(shù)據(jù)庫中的表,移除不再需要的數(shù)據(jù)或日志信息,在內(nèi)容管理系統(tǒng)(CMS)中,可以刪除過時的文章、評論或備份數(shù)據(jù),對于電子商務網(wǎng)站,可以清除過期的購物車信息和交易記錄。
二、優(yōu)化數(shù)據(jù)庫結(jié)構(gòu)
對現(xiàn)有的數(shù)據(jù)庫表進行優(yōu)化,比如合并過于分散的數(shù)據(jù)表,減少數(shù)據(jù)冗余,確保每個表都使用最合適的存儲引擎,在MySQL中,可以使用OPTIMIZE TABLE命令來整理表的碎片,提高性能。
三、數(shù)據(jù)歸檔
將不常用的歷史數(shù)據(jù)歸檔到獨立的數(shù)據(jù)庫或存檔文件中,以減少主數(shù)據(jù)庫的壓力,這些歸檔數(shù)據(jù)可以是舊的用戶信息、日志文件或是早期的交易記錄等。
四、擴展數(shù)據(jù)庫容量
如果經(jīng)濟條件允許,可以考慮升級虛擬主機套餐,選擇提供更大數(shù)據(jù)庫容量的服務計劃,或者與服務提供商溝通,看是否可以單獨增加數(shù)據(jù)庫的存儲空間。
五、使用外部存儲服務
利用云存儲服務如Amazon S3、Google Cloud Storage等,將部分數(shù)據(jù)遷移到這些服務上,這樣不僅可以減輕數(shù)據(jù)庫負擔,還能提高數(shù)據(jù)的訪問速度和可靠性。
六、定期備份
定期對數(shù)據(jù)庫進行備份,避免因意外丟失重要數(shù)據(jù),在備份完成后,可以刪除已備份的數(shù)據(jù),釋放空間。
七、監(jiān)控與預警
建立數(shù)據(jù)庫監(jiān)控機制,實時跟蹤數(shù)據(jù)庫的使用情況,設置預警閾值,當數(shù)據(jù)庫接近滿載時及時得到通知,以便采取措施。
八、讀寫分離
如果網(wǎng)站流量較大,可以考慮使用讀寫分離的技術(shù)方案,將查詢操作和更新操作分布到不同的數(shù)據(jù)庫服務器上,以此分散負載。
通過上述方法,你可以有效地管理和優(yōu)化虛擬主機上的數(shù)據(jù)庫,避免數(shù)據(jù)庫滿載導致的各種問題,每一種方法都有其適用的場景,具體應用時需結(jié)合網(wǎng)站的實際情況和需求進行選擇。
相關(guān)問題與解答
Q1: 如何確定哪些數(shù)據(jù)是可以刪除的?
A1: 在刪除任何數(shù)據(jù)之前,務必確認這些數(shù)據(jù)不再被網(wǎng)站或應用程序所使用,通常,可以通過日志分析、數(shù)據(jù)庫查詢和使用情況統(tǒng)計來確定哪些數(shù)據(jù)是過時或不再需要的。
Q2: 數(shù)據(jù)庫優(yōu)化是否會對網(wǎng)站的正常運行造成影響?
A2: 在進行數(shù)據(jù)庫優(yōu)化時,確實可能會暫時影響網(wǎng)站的訪問,建議在訪問量較低的時段進行操作,并事先做好數(shù)據(jù)備份。
Q3: 是否可以將所有數(shù)據(jù)都遷移到云存儲服務上?
A3: 這取決于你的具體需求和云服務提供的功能性,某些數(shù)據(jù)可能更適合保留在本地數(shù)據(jù)庫中以確保性能,而其他數(shù)據(jù)則可以遷移到云存儲上以節(jié)省空間。
Q4: 讀寫分離是否適用于所有類型的網(wǎng)站?
A4: 讀寫分離更適用于讀寫操作頻繁且用戶量較大的網(wǎng)站,對于小型網(wǎng)站或讀寫操作不頻繁的網(wǎng)站,可能不需要復雜的讀寫分離架構(gòu)。
文章題目:虛擬主機數(shù)據(jù)庫超限怎么辦
分享網(wǎng)址:http://m.5511xx.com/article/cdedjpe.html


咨詢
建站咨詢
